BCPL Programlama Dili

BCPL Programlama Dili Nedir ve Özellikleri Nelerdir?

BCPL (Basic Combined Programming Language), 1966 yılında Martin Richards tarafından geliştirilen, düşük seviye sistem programlama amacıyla oluşturulmuş önemli bir programlama dilidir. BCPL, sonraki dönemlerde geliştirilen B ve C programlama dillerinin temelini oluşturmuştur.

BCPL Dilinin Temel Özellikleri

  • Taşınabilirlik: Çeşitli platformlarda kolayca çalıştırılabilen bir yapıya sahiptir.

  • Sistem Programlama: Özellikle işletim sistemleri ve derleyici yazımı için uygun bir dildir.

  • Yüksek Seviye Sözdizimi: Makine diline göre daha anlaşılır ve kullanımı kolay bir sözdizimine sahiptir.

  • Verimli Kodlama: Kompakt ve hızlı çalışan programlar geliştirme olanağı sağlar.

BCPL Kullanım Alanları

BCPL dili, özellikle aşağıdaki alanlarda kullanılmıştır:

  • İşletim sistemi geliştirme

  • Derleyici ve yorumlayıcı yazımı

  • Sistem programlama uygulamaları

BCPL Öğrenmeye Nasıl Başlanır?

BCPL öğrenmek için tarihi kaynaklar, orijinal dil dokümantasyonları ve çevrimiçi eğitim materyallerini kullanabilirsiniz. Küçük projeler geliştirerek dilin temel prensiplerini ve sistem programlama tekniklerini anlayabilirsiniz.

BCPL Neden Öğrenilmeli?

BCPL, C ve C++ gibi modern programlama dillerinin gelişimine doğrudan temel oluşturduğu için programlama dili tarihi açısından büyük önem taşır. Sistem programlama ve düşük seviye programlama prensiplerini anlamak isteyenler için ideal bir başlangıç noktasıdır.

Sonuç

BCPL programlama dili, düşük seviye programlama ve sistem programlama alanlarında yenilikçi bir yaklaşımla programlama tarihinde önemli bir yer edinmiştir. Modern programlama dillerinin temelini anlamak ve sistem programlama yeteneklerini geliştirmek isteyenler için BCPL dili değerli ve öğretici bir deneyim olacaktır.

Comments